Output fb5348b32badb07a3212d0cf0fa95959f81b65937d1b41b7b1d1e2972d98567f:1

value
36738392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d577667597610acdadae03a340c3fb91d2925424 OP_EQUAL
address
3M9itUdUwi73LbyYNY1X6xigkRtWhPhtiF
transaction
fb5348b32badb07a3212d0cf0fa95959f81b65937d1b41b7b1d1e2972d98567f
confirmations
446159
spent
true